About
Hotel Livemax Shinjuku Kabukicho-Meijidori is a straightforward 2-star property in the Kabukicho area of Shinjuku, Tokyo. It's a practical choice for travelers who prioritize location and value over frills. The hotel's rating of 8.3 from over 13,000 guest reviews suggests consistent satisfaction for its class.
The hotel sits on Meiji-dori Avenue, a main street in Shinjuku, placing you within walking distance of the district's countless restaurants, bars, and entertainment venues. While not luxurious, it offers a clean, functional base for exploring the city. Given its location and price point, it's a sensible pick for budget-conscious visitors who want to be in the middle of the action.

Local context: Kabukicho is Shinjuku's entertainment district, packed with izakayas, karaoke bars, and restaurants. The hotel's position on Meiji-dori puts you close to the action, while Shinjuku Station's major transport links are a short walk away.
